From: Comparative analysis of mouse skeletal muscle fibre type composition and contractile responses to calcium channel blocker

Figure 3

Effect of nifedipine on contraction force. Maximum contraction forces of GAS, RF and GLU in proportion to the cross-sectional area of the muscle (white), and the average responses to 1 μM nifedipine solution (grey) are shown. The fatigue control was performed with GAS, RF and GLU in physiological salt solution devoid of nifedipine in order to control the procedure and to rule out the possibility of fatigue. The statistical significance of differences between means of contraction forces before and after the addition of nifedipine solution is shown by levels (*, P < 0.05; ** P < 0.01, paired samples t-test).
